Formula 1 already announced on Tuesday that six new real-time graphics will be added to the live broadcast of sessions on the track in 2020 and is now giving further explanations.

The new graphics

On Tuesday it was announced that the Formula 1 will introduce six new graphics step by step, each of which should add something to the viewer experience of the fan. For example, we will see statistics that compare the speed of current drivers with that of the past, we will see differences in the curves and the drivers will also get a so-called 'Skill Rating'.

In addition to these, we will also see the development of the team and the car, as well as the prediction of qualifying and race pace. The man behind these ideas is former Formula 1 engineer Rob Smedley. The former collaborator of Ferrari and Williams is only too happy with the new graphics.

Rob Smedley

''In the past two years, Formula 1 has embraced Amazon Web Services as a platform to get even better data visibility. We want to bring the insights of Formula 1 more to the fans so that they can get a better view behind the scenes of the Formula 1 garage and the statistics on the pit wall," says Smedley at Formula1.com.

''We are excited to be able to expand our data and also very happy with the successful relationship with Amazon. In this way we can offer fans even more, allowing them to compare drivers and teams even better'', concludes the Formula 1 Data Systems Director.
